Início Java no InfoQ Brasil
Notícias
Feed RSS-
Compilador Comercial de Java para proteger Applicações Eclipse RCP
Excelsior LLC recentemente lançou a versão mais recente do Excelsior JET que agora impede a decompilação e bloqueia a adulteração das aplicações Excelsior RCP.
-
Model Driven Development com Adobe Flex
A Adobe anunciou mais um passo no ecossistema Flex com a release beta do Adobe LiveCycle Data Services 3 (LCDS).
-
Comparando Frameworks Ajax
Esta notícia retorna a questão de como e porque selecionar um framework ou toolkit AJAX que reflita as aplicações contemporâneas e proponha tanto uma matriz para critério de seleção quanto um site Web que forneça informações críticas que sejam úteis para tomar esta importante decisão.
-
JUnit 4.7: Per-Test rules
O JUnit 4.7, que acabou de alcançar o estágio de Release Candidate, inclue uma nova funcionalidade significativa: Rules.
-
Twitter, uma Arquitetura Evoluindo
Evan Weaver, Engenheiro Líder do Time de Serviços no Twitter, que trabalha essencialmente com otimização e escalabilidade, falou no QCon London 2009 sobre a arquitetura do Twitter e especialmente as otimizações nos últimos anos para melhorar o site web.
-
Mocking para Java e Flex
Recentemente foi liberada a versão 1.8 (rc2) do framework Mockito e a InfoQ teve a chance de conversar com o project owner, Szczepan Faber.
-
Resultado da Pesquisa da Comunidade Eclipse
A fundação Eclipse tem conduzido uma pesquisa com o objetivo de descobrir detalhes estatísticos sobre os seus membros: o sistema operacional, o banco de dados ou servidor de aplicação que são mais utilizados, assim como informações como nível de satisfação utilizando Eclipse.
-
Navegação com informações de localização se tornará comum?
Com o W3C trabalhando em uma especificação que define uma API para prover acesso a informações de localização geográfica por script, a Mozilla recentemente anunciou suporte a Geolocation embutido no Firefox 3.5. Isso está alinhado com um anúncio recente da Opera que também irá adicionar suporte ao Geolocation em seu browser. Isso fará aplicações com informações de localização geográfica ubíquoas?
-
Economizando com Programação em Par
Porque alguém utilizaria duas pessoas para fazer o trabalho de uma? Esta é uma reação comum quando as pessoas são apresentadas a ideia da programação em par. Eles concluem programação em par como duplicar o custo de escrever um segmento de código. Dave Nicollete demonstra algumas ideias quantitativas para ajudar a mostrar como a programação em par pode salvar dinheiro, ao invés de desperdiça-lo.
-
RubyGems Roundup: Gem Binárias Gordas, JRuby e Novos Plugins
Aaron Patterson tem uma solução para RubyGems nativas de Windows que suportam tanto Ruby 1.8 e 1.9 ao mesmo tempo: gems binárias gordas. Gems gordas contem as bibliotecas compartilhadas para ambas as versões e determinam em tempo de execução qual carregar.
-
Projeto Merapi Utiliza Java Para Expandir Capacidades de Desktop do Adobe Air
O projeto Merapi foi liberado recentemente para open source. Merapi é uma tecnologia que pode ser usada como uma ponte de mensagens entre aplicações que rodam em Adobe Flash player ou Adobe AIR e aplicações escritas em Java.
-
Bruce Eckel em Python, Java, Flex e RIAs
Neste post, a InfoQ entrevista Bruce Eckel para saber suas ideias sobre o horizonte RIA e suas últimas atividades. Bruce Eckel lançou, recentemente, um livro do qual é co-autor: First Steps in Flex (Iniciando em RIA).
-
Injeção de Dependência em Java
Já faz alguns anos que o Google e a SpringSource fornecem frameworks de injeção de dependência através de seus projetos open source chamado Google Guice e Spring Framework, respectivamente. No entanto, há até pouco tempo atrás, não havia um padrão independente para que os desenvolvedores mudassem de framework sem ter que atualizar seus arquivos fonte.
-
Open Database Alliance: Nova direção para MySQL
Monty Program Ab, uma empresa de desenvolvimento de banco de dados MySQL e Percona, uma empresa de serviços e suportes de MySQL, anunciou em 13 de maio o "The Open Database Aliance". Este esforço será um fork do desenvolvimento do mySQL, utilizando MariaDB como um ponto de partida. MariaDB foi criado por Monty Widenius, co-fundador do MySQL.
-
JRuby Roundup: JRuby 1.3RC1, Timeout, Nailgun
JRuby 1.3RC1 está disponível e inclui mudanças necessárias para rodar no Google App Engine. O release também inclui uma versão modificada da funcionalidade de timeout. Também: adicionando Nailgun para o padrão JRuby pode reduzir o impacto da lentidão do tempo de startup do Java.